hamiltop / rethinkdb-elixir

Rethinkdb client in pure elixir (JSON protocol)
MIT License
497 stars 64 forks source link

Overhaul #145

Open vaartis opened 6 years ago

vaartis commented 6 years ago

I'm not sure if this library is dead or not, but i've done some oberhauling on it, it should fix most of the warnings and make tests pass (except the 2 i didn't figure out how to fix)

norpan commented 6 years ago

Elixir 1.6 needs OTP 19 or higher. I made a pull request #146 to test all Elixir/OTP compatible versions from 1.3 and upwards. You could merge that and see what happens.

vaartis commented 6 years ago

I dunno, they fail locally too, with OTP 20

norpan commented 6 years ago

The ssl test fails because of a bad certificate, and should be removed. The other test that fails does not fail if I replace the test file with the one from master, so it's something in the test itself. I see that you have changed the test to create and remove the test database, perhaps that has something to do with it?

vaartis commented 6 years ago

I don't really have time to work on it now..

norpan commented 6 years ago

I can make a new version of this on top of the current master, if you don't have time. Maybe we should fix one thing at a time.

vaartis commented 6 years ago

Please do make a new one then

norpan commented 6 years ago

We should probably also use the new "mix format" to make merging easier in the future. I'll make a list of things to fix in a new issue and then we can tick them off.

vaartis commented 6 years ago

Fixed conflects there were there and rebased on master. Tests should pass i think.

vaartis commented 6 years ago

Im not sure how geospatial tests work but they fail..